鸿蒙开发精要:变量函数实战必修
|
在鸿蒙开发中,变量与函数是构建逻辑的核心基础。理解它们的声明、作用域与调用方式,是快速上手的关键。变量用于存储数据,其类型需明确声明,例如使用let或const定义常量或变量,支持基本类型如number、string、boolean,也支持复杂类型如数组和对象。 函数作为可复用的代码块,通过function关键字定义,也可使用箭头函数简化语法。函数接收参数并返回结果,能有效封装业务逻辑。例如,一个计算两数之和的函数可写成:(a, b) => a + b,简洁且高效。 在鸿蒙的UI框架中,变量常用于状态管理。通过@State装饰器声明响应式变量,当变量值变化时,界面会自动更新。例如,@State count: number = 0; 在点击事件中修改count值,页面即时刷新,实现动态交互。 函数则常用于处理事件回调。比如按钮点击时触发的方法,可直接绑定到onClick属性。使用箭头函数或普通函数均可,但需注意this指向问题,建议优先使用箭头函数以避免上下文丢失。 合理组织变量与函数的命名规范,有助于提升代码可读性。建议采用驼峰命名法,如userAge、calculateTotal,避免使用拼音或无意义缩写。同时,函数应单一职责,一个函数只做一件事,便于调试与维护。
2026AI模拟图,仅供参考 在实际项目中,将常用逻辑封装为独立函数,如数据校验、网络请求等,可显著降低代码冗余。配合模块化导入导出机制,实现代码复用,提高开发效率。 掌握变量与函数的灵活运用,是迈向鸿蒙开发进阶的必经之路。从基础语法到实际应用,不断实践才能真正内化这些核心技能,让开发过程更流畅、更高效。 (编辑:站长网)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|

